First Trench Validates Geological Target at South Oko
The completion of Trench SO-T04, positioned directly on the Oko Shear Zone, has identified numerous occurrences of weathered veinlets, quartz carbonate, and sulphides—the identical host geological package found at neighbouring deposits. This geological continuity represents a critical validation of the South Oko exploration by Altair Minerals Ltd potential, confirming that the same structural and lithological conditions that host major discoveries in the region extend onto Altair's tenement.
Key findings from the initial trenching include:
- Weathered carbonaceous sediments consistent with productive geology
- Sulphide mineralisation within the saprolite layer
- Quartz carbonate veining indicating hydrothermal activity
- Geological continuity with the Barama-Mazaruni Greenstone belt

Comprehensive Multi-Phase Exploration Program Underway
Furthermore, Altair has implemented an aggressive exploration strategy with four parallel work streams operating simultaneously to maximise efficiency and accelerate target definition:
Phase 1 Trenching Program
- 4 trenches totalling ~3km covering E1 and W1 targets
- East-west orientation to crosscut the Oko Shear Zone
- 2.5-3 metre depth penetrating into saprolite layer
- Systematic sampling at 1-2 metre intervals
Enhanced Auger Program
- Mechanised auger deployed for improved penetration through laterite cap
- Targeting saprolite layer to identify in-situ anomalies
- Narrowing broad soil anomaly halo for focussed drilling targets
Expanded Geochemical Sampling
- Second batch of soil samples delivered to laboratory
- Multiple sample types pending assay results
- Results-driven approach guiding Phase 2 trenching
Imminent Geophysical Survey
- Ground Gradient IP, Pole-Dipole, and Magnetics surveys planned
- 3D structural mapping to identify hosting structures at depth
- Final exploration phase before drilling commences
Understanding Trench Sampling in Gold Exploration
Trenching represents a crucial intermediate step between surface geochemistry and drilling in gold exploration. Unlike soil sampling, which tests weathered material near surface, trenching excavates down to the saprolite layer—the zone where bedrock has been chemically weathered but retains its original structure.
This technique is particularly valuable because:
- In-situ sampling: Material hasn't been transported, providing direct evidence of underlying mineralisation
- Structural mapping: Reveals vein orientations, fault patterns, and geological contacts
- Target refinement: Converts broad soil anomalies into discrete drill targets
- Cost efficiency: Significantly cheaper than drilling while providing similar geological information
For instance, successful trenching that confirms geological continuity with neighbouring deposits dramatically increases the probability that subsequent drilling will intersect mineralisation.
